One of the foundational elements of photography is lighting. Natural gentle can create distinct moods and textures in images. Photographers should observe how gentle interacts with topics throughout the day, noting the differences between the golden hour, noon sunlight, and overcast situations. Using reflectors or diffusers can even assist manipulate pure mild to soften shadows and highlight particulars.


Composition plays an important function in photography. The rule of thirds usually serves as a tenet for framing subjects effectively. Dividing an image right into a grid can help determine where to position focal points to create a balanced composition. Beyond this rule, experimenting with symmetry, leading strains, and unfavorable house can lead to intriguing photographs.

Familiarity with the camera’s settings can dramatically have an effect on the result of a shot. Understanding publicity, shutter pace, and aperture allows photographers to manipulate how a picture is captured. A fast shutter pace can freeze movement, whereas a sluggish shutter velocity can create lovely movement blur, including a dynamic component to images.


Post-processing is another important skill for modern photographers. Software like Adobe Lightroom or Photoshop permits the enhancement of photographs after they've been shot. Adjustments in distinction, brightness, and saturation can breathe new life into photographs that might appear strange in their original form. However, it is important to strike a balance, ensuring the final picture stays authentic.


Practicing with totally different lenses also can contribute to the depth of a photographer's portfolio. Each lens offers unique characteristics, corresponding to depth of subject and field of view. Wide-angle lenses can seize expansive landscapes, whereas macro lenses can delve into intricate particulars of small topics. These variations challenge photographers to assume creatively about how they seize their setting.

What type of lighting is best for professional photos?


Natural light in the course of the golden hour (early morning or late afternoon) is good for gentle, subtle lighting. Alternatively, utilizing diffusers or reflectors with artificial lighting can create flattering effects, serving to to spotlight your subject.
